Are you feeling overwhelmed by constant worry, stress, and panic attacks? You're not alone. 60% of Americans experience mental health symptoms at least once in their lifetime. Whether you're experiencing social anxiety, generalized anxiety (pervasive worry), or panic attacks that are keeping you up at night. I want to offer my services as a Licensed Clinical Professional Counselor to help you find relief from the anxious thoughts and overthinking you're experiencing. We can stop anxiety in it's tracks, and start living a more fulfilling and authentic life. Change is more than possible, it's doable.
I am not a generalist. Although I can treat a variety of mental health concerns, I am an expert in treating anxiety disorders. I treat them with an eclectic blend of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Motivational Interviewing, and mindfulness skills. My approach is specific to each individual's needs and guided by the trust earned throughout therapy.
My personal belief is that anyone can change. Through deep empathy, compassion, and an understanding of what anxiety feels like, I can help you feel better. "
I have an eclectic approach to meet my clients where they are currently and push them forward. This may be through the use of evidence based Cognitive Behavioral Therapy, Acceptance and Commitment Therapy, or a blend of other interventions from a variety of theories and practices. I am matching my client's needs with my skill set. I also practice accountability in session with homework exercises.
